Output 75793ca2e91fa7735897519f25c02b5189298054970d4c68c79e0e94348f5634:5

value
80618327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0789282982a502f497409f1df4ef79e44146fc8d OP_EQUAL
address
M8b1Gbmkx7Zne7L2wDLifJ7MjtUFo6QtcF
transaction
75793ca2e91fa7735897519f25c02b5189298054970d4c68c79e0e94348f5634
spent
true